Southwestern Beef & Beans Recipe




Southwestern Beef & Beans Ingredients

1 lb dried pinto beans
6 cup cold water
1/2 lb salt pork -- cut up
1 lb lean chuck steak -- cut into
1 cubes
1 each red chili peppers or....
1/2 tsp crushed red pepper
1 each medium onions -- chopped
2 cloves garlic -- minced
6 oz tomato paste
1 1/2 tbsp chili powder
1 tsp salt
1 tsp cumin seed
1/2 tsp marjoram

Herb Tip
Using Oregano:
Only the leaves are used of the oregano plant available in both fresh and dried. Oregano, which is a classic addition to Italian food, also adds a robust and pungent flavor to stews, soups, fish, lamb, pork, vegetables and vinegars.

Southwestern Beef & Beans Directions

Soak beans in water overnight. Brown salt pork in skillet or
slow-cooking pot with browning unit. In slow-cooking pot, combine
soaked beans (with water), browned pork, and remaining ingredients.
Cover and cook on low for 9 to 10 hours.
